Why You Should Hire a Professional to Replace Your Guttering

Gutter systems direct water away from a house which prevents basement flooding and structural damage. They can be constructed from copper, steel and aluminum. The best option is an aluminum K-style gutter which can be molded to fit a home's architecture.

Professional gutter installers can install a downspout extension and gutter guards that help prevent clogging. They can also provide an assurance on their work.

Safety

The gutters on your roof are crucial for the proper functioning of your home. If they're functioning properly they channel snow and rainwater away from your home, preventing costly water damage and rot. However, they can only last the time they are needed before they have to be replaced. It's vital to inspect and clean your system regularly and replace damaged parts.

While it is possible to complete gutter replacement on your own but a professional roofing contractor will make sure the project is done properly and safely. They'll start by meticulously measuring the length of the roof edges where the new gutters will be placed. This will ensure that the gutters fit perfectly on your roof in order to prevent leaks. They will also measure and cut the sections of gutters prior to installation in order to reduce the risk of misalignment.

If your gutters have become sagging, are separating from the roof or are beginning to rust, it's likely time to replace them. These are signs that the gutters are beyond repair and will not be able to perform their job of directing rainwater and snow melt safely away from your home. It is possible to fix your old gutters but it is usually more affordable and less complicated to install a brand new gutter system.

It's also important to remember that working on a roof and gutters requires specialized safety equipment. This includes ladders with a gutter that can be reached, sturdy harnesses, climbing shoes, and spotters. Even with these safety precautions, it is recommended that homeowners not attempt DIY gutter installation on their own. The installation of gutters requires a high level of technical knowledge, including the roof and gutter structure. It also requires a knowledge of the pitch of the gutter channels, as well as the proper spacing of the hangers.

Guttering-and-Downpipes.gifWhen done correctly, gutters should create a smooth channel around the roof with no gaps, and they should have a slight slope that redirects water runoff to downspouts. Caulking the seams is also an important part of a properly installed gutter. This will ensure that it is watertight.
